Everton: Sean Dyche may drop Ben Godfrey v Manchester United after what he did

Ben Godfrey’s performance against West Ham at right-back likely left Sean Dyche frustrated and contemplating changes for Everton v Manchester United.

Despite his versatility, Godfrey struggled to make a significant impact defensively or offensively.

The Toffees lost 3-1 on Saturday, 2 March, and the England international was one of the worst players on the pitch.

Godfrey struggled defensively for Everton v West Ham

As reported by Sofascore, his defensive stats reveal a lacklustre performance.

With just one tackle made and being dribbled past once, Godfrey failed to provide the solidity needed to thwart the Hammers’ attacks effectively.

Additionally, losing ground duels and aerial duels indicates a lack of dominance in physical battles, which is concerning for a defender.

He lost all four of his aerial duels and 50 per cent of those he attempted on the ground.

Godfrey offers little to no threat going forward for Everton

Offensively, Godfrey’s contribution was equally underwhelming.

Failing to complete any crosses out of two attempts and only managing a 78% pass accuracy suggests a lack of effectiveness in providing attacking support from the flanks.

Furthermore, his inability to successfully dribble past opponents highlights a lack of creativity and dynamism in the attacking third as he failed to complete both his take-ons.

Overall, Dyche will be disappointed with Godfrey’s performance, as it fell short in both defensive solidity and offensive contribution.

Ben Godfrey has struggled to be consistent for Everton

Considering Everton’s need for a strong defensive performance against Manchester United on 9 March, the Toffees boss may opt for alternative right-back options like Seamus Coleman or Nathan Patterson to provide stability and reliability in defence while offering a greater attacking threat down the flank.
